T5 Shifter Clucking and Shaking In Neutral

Now whenever I am moving and put the car in neutral, I get this clunking noise and feeling in the shifter. The faster I am going while coasting in neutral, the louder and faster the clunking is. Also when I turn and am in neutral the clunking is bad. In gear its fine, sitting still its fine. The shifter is attachted tight. There is some play in the rear of my driveshaft where it sits on the u-joint cuz I think and idiot installed it. But the clunking is coming from the tranny/shifter area. Or could it be the driveshaft clunking?
